scholarly journals Implementation of BFASTmonitor Algorithm on Google Earth Engine to Support Large-Area and Sub-Annual Change Monitoring Using Earth Observation Data

2020 ◽  
Vol 12 (18) ◽  
pp. 2953 ◽  
Author(s):  
Eliakim Hamunyela ◽  
Sabina Rosca ◽  
Andrei Mirt ◽  
Eric Engle ◽  
Martin Herold ◽  
...  

Monitoring of abnormal changes on the earth’s surface (e.g., forest disturbance) has improved greatly in recent years because of satellite remote sensing. However, high computational costs inherently associated with processing and analysis of satellite data often inhibit large-area and sub-annual monitoring. Normal seasonal variations also complicate the detection of abnormal changes at sub-annual scale in the time series of satellite data. Recently, however, computationally powerful platforms, such as the Google Earth Engine (GEE), have been launched to support large-area analysis of satellite data. Change detection methods with the capability to detect abnormal changes in time series data while accounting for normal seasonal variations have also been developed but are computationally intensive. Here, we report an implementation of BFASTmonitor (Breaks For Additive Season and Trend monitor) on GEE to support large-area and sub-annual change monitoring using satellite data available in GEE. BFASTmonitor is a data-driven unsupervised change monitoring approach that detects abnormal changes in time series data, with near real-time monitoring capabilities. Although BFASTmonitor has been widely used in forest cover loss monitoring, it is a generic change monitoring approach that can be used to monitor changes in a various time series data. Using Landsat time series for normalised difference moisture index (NDMI), we evaluated the performance of our GEE BFASTmonitor implementation (GEE BFASTmonitor) by detecting forest disturbance at three forest areas (humid tropical forest, dry tropical forest, and miombo woodland) while comparing it to the original R-based BFASTmonitor implementation (original BFASTmonitor). A map-to-map comparison showed that the spatial and temporal agreements on forest disturbance between the original and our GEE BFASTmonitor implementations were high. At each site, the spatial agreement was more than 97%, whereas the temporal agreement was over 94%. The high spatial and temporal agreement show that we have properly translated and implemented the BFASTmonitor algorithm on GEE. Naturally, due to different numerical solvers being used for regression model fitting in R and GEE, small differences could be observed in the outputs. These differences were most noticeable at the dry tropical forest and miombo woodland sites, where the forest exhibits strong seasonality. To make GEE BFASTmonitor accessible to non-technical users, we developed a web application with simplified user interface. We also created a JavaScript-based GEE BFASTmonitor package that can be imported as a module. Overall, our GEE BFASTmonitor implementation fills an important gap in large-area environmental change monitoring using earth observation data.

Author(s):  
Meng Lu ◽  
Eliakim Hamunyela

In recent years, the methods for detecting structural changes in time series have been adapted for forest disturbance monitoring using satellite data. The BFAST (Breaks For Additive Season and Trend) Monitor framework, which detects forest cover disturbances from satellite image time series based on empirical fluctuation tests, is particularly used for near real-time deforestation monitoring, and it has been shown to be robust in detecting forest disturbances. Typically, a vegetation index that is transformed from spectral bands into feature space (e.g. normalised difference vegetation index (NDVI)) is used as input for BFAST Monitor. However, using a vegetation index for deforestation monitoring is a major limitation because it is difficult to separate deforestation from multiple seasonality effects, noise, and other forest disturbance. In this study, we address such limitation by exploiting the multi-spectral band of satellite data. To demonstrate our approach, we carried out a case study in a deciduous tropical forest in Bolivia, South America. We reduce the dimensionality from spectral bands, space and time with projective methods particularly the Principal Component Analysis (PCA), resulting in a new index that is more suitable for change monitoring. Our results show significantly improved temporal delay in deforestation detection. With our approach, we achieved a median temporal lag of 6 observations, which was significantly shorter than the temporal lags from conventional approaches (14 to 21 observations).


Author(s):  
P. Rufin ◽  
A. Rabe ◽  
L. Nill ◽  
P. Hostert

Abstract. Earth observation analysis workflows commonly require mass processing of time series data, with data volumes easily exceeding terabyte magnitude, even for relatively small areas of interest. Cloud processing platforms such as Google Earth Engine (GEE) leverage accessibility to satellite image archives and thus facilitate time series analysis workflows. Instant visualization of time series data and integration with local data sources is, however, currently not implemented or requires coding customized scripts or applications. Here, we present the GEE Timeseries Explorer plugin which grants instant access to GEE from within QGIS. It seamlessly integrates the QGIS user interface with a compact widget for visualizing time series from any predefined or customized GEE image collection. Users can visualize time series profiles for a given coordinate as an interactive plot or visualize images with customized band rendering within the QGIS map canvas. The plugin is available through the QGIS plugin repository and detailed documentation is available online (https://geetimeseriesexplorer.readthedocs.io/).


2020 ◽  
Vol 12 (19) ◽  
pp. 3120
Author(s):  
Luojia Hu ◽  
Nan Xu ◽  
Jian Liang ◽  
Zhichao Li ◽  
Luzhen Chen ◽  
...  

A high resolution mangrove map (e.g., 10-m), including mangrove patches with small size, is urgently needed for mangrove protection and ecosystem function estimation, because more small mangrove patches have disappeared with influence of human disturbance and sea-level rise. However, recent national-scale mangrove forest maps are mainly derived from 30-m Landsat imagery, and their spatial resolution is relatively coarse to accurately characterize the extent of mangroves, especially those with small size. Now, Sentinel imagery with 10-m resolution provides an opportunity for generating high-resolution mangrove maps containing these small mangrove patches. Here, we used spectral/backscatter-temporal variability metrics (quantiles) derived from Sentinel-1 SAR (Synthetic Aperture Radar) and/or Sentinel-2 MSI (Multispectral Instrument) time-series imagery as input features of random forest to classify mangroves in China. We found that Sentinel-2 (F1-Score of 0.895) is more effective than Sentinel-1 (F1-score of 0.88) in mangrove extraction, and a combination of SAR and MSI imagery can get the best accuracy (F1-score of 0.94). The 10-m mangrove map was derived by combining SAR and MSI data, which identified 20003 ha mangroves in China, and the area of small mangrove patches (<1 ha) is 1741 ha, occupying 8.7% of the whole mangrove area. At the province level, Guangdong has the largest area (819 ha) of small mangrove patches, and in Fujian, the percentage of small mangrove patches is the highest (11.4%). A comparison with existing 30-m mangrove products showed noticeable disagreement, indicating the necessity for generating mangrove extent product with 10-m resolution. This study demonstrates the significant potential of using Sentinel-1 and Sentinel-2 images to produce an accurate and high-resolution mangrove forest map with Google Earth Engine (GEE). The mangrove forest map is expected to provide critical information to conservation managers, scientists, and other stakeholders in monitoring the dynamics of the mangrove forest.


2019 ◽  
Vol 11 (24) ◽  
pp. 3023 ◽  
Author(s):  
Shuai Xie ◽  
Liangyun Liu ◽  
Xiao Zhang ◽  
Jiangning Yang ◽  
Xidong Chen ◽  
...  

The Google Earth Engine (GEE) has emerged as an essential cloud-based platform for land-cover classification as it provides massive amounts of multi-source satellite data and high-performance computation service. This paper proposed an automatic land-cover classification method using time-series Landsat data on the GEE cloud-based platform. The Moderate Resolution Imaging Spectroradiometer (MODIS) land-cover products (MCD12Q1.006) with the International Geosphere–Biosphere Program (IGBP) classification scheme were used to provide accurate training samples using the rules of pixel filtering and spectral filtering, which resulted in an overall accuracy (OA) of 99.2%. Two types of spectral–temporal features (percentile composited features and median composited monthly features) generated from all available Landsat Thematic Mapper (TM) and Enhanced Thematic Mapper Plus (ETM+) data from the year 2010 ± 1 were used as input features to a Random Forest (RF) classifier for land-cover classification. The results showed that the monthly features outperformed the percentile features, giving an average OA of 80% against 77%. In addition, the monthly features composited using the median outperformed those composited using the maximum Normalized Difference Vegetation Index (NDVI) with an average OA of 80% against 78%. Therefore, the proposed method is able to generate accurate land-cover mapping automatically based on the GEE cloud-based platform, which is promising for regional and global land-cover mapping.


2020 ◽  
Vol 12 (17) ◽  
pp. 2735 ◽  
Author(s):  
Carlos M. Souza ◽  
Julia Z. Shimbo ◽  
Marcos R. Rosa ◽  
Leandro L. Parente ◽  
Ane A. Alencar ◽  
...  

Brazil has a monitoring system to track annual forest conversion in the Amazon and most recently to monitor the Cerrado biome. However, there is still a gap of annual land use and land cover (LULC) information in all Brazilian biomes in the country. Existing countrywide efforts to map land use and land cover lack regularly updates and high spatial resolution time-series data to better understand historical land use and land cover dynamics, and the subsequent impacts in the country biomes. In this study, we described a novel approach and the results achieved by a multi-disciplinary network called MapBiomas to reconstruct annual land use and land cover information between 1985 and 2017 for Brazil, based on random forest applied to Landsat archive using Google Earth Engine. We mapped five major classes: forest, non-forest natural formation, farming, non-vegetated areas, and water. These classes were broken into two sub-classification levels leading to the most comprehensive and detailed mapping for the country at a 30 m pixel resolution. The average overall accuracy of the land use and land cover time-series, based on a stratified random sample of 75,000 pixel locations, was 89% ranging from 73 to 95% in the biomes. The 33 years of LULC change data series revealed that Brazil lost 71 Mha of natural vegetation, mostly to cattle ranching and agriculture activities. Pasture expanded by 46% from 1985 to 2017, and agriculture by 172%, mostly replacing old pasture fields. We also identified that 86 Mha of the converted native vegetation was undergoing some level of regrowth. Several applications of the MapBiomas dataset are underway, suggesting that reconstructing historical land use and land cover change maps is useful for advancing the science and to guide social, economic and environmental policy decision-making processes in Brazil.


2020 ◽  
Vol 496 (1) ◽  
pp. 629-637
Author(s):  
Ce Yu ◽  
Kun Li ◽  
Shanjiang Tang ◽  
Chao Sun ◽  
Bin Ma ◽  
...  

ABSTRACT Time series data of celestial objects are commonly used to study valuable and unexpected objects such as extrasolar planets and supernova in time domain astronomy. Due to the rapid growth of data volume, traditional manual methods are becoming extremely hard and infeasible for continuously analysing accumulated observation data. To meet such demands, we designed and implemented a special tool named AstroCatR that can efficiently and flexibly reconstruct time series data from large-scale astronomical catalogues. AstroCatR can load original catalogue data from Flexible Image Transport System (FITS) files or data bases, match each item to determine which object it belongs to, and finally produce time series data sets. To support the high-performance parallel processing of large-scale data sets, AstroCatR uses the extract-transform-load (ETL) pre-processing module to create sky zone files and balance the workload. The matching module uses the overlapped indexing method and an in-memory reference table to improve accuracy and performance. The output of AstroCatR can be stored in CSV files or be transformed other into formats as needed. Simultaneously, the module-based software architecture ensures the flexibility and scalability of AstroCatR. We evaluated AstroCatR with actual observation data from The three Antarctic Survey Telescopes (AST3). The experiments demonstrate that AstroCatR can efficiently and flexibly reconstruct all time series data by setting relevant parameters and configuration files. Furthermore, the tool is approximately 3× faster than methods using relational data base management systems at matching massive catalogues.


2017 ◽  
Author(s):  
Solveig H. Winsvold ◽  
Andreas Kääb ◽  
Christopher Nuth ◽  
Liss M. Andreassen ◽  
Ward van Pelt ◽  
...  

Abstract. With dense SAR satellite data time-series it is possible to map surface and subsurface glacier properties that vary in time. On Sentinel-1A and Radarsat-2 backscatter images over mainland Norway and Svalbard, we have used descriptive methods for outlining the possibilities of using SAR time-series for mapping glaciers. We present five application scenarios, where the first shows potential for tracking transient snow lines with SAR backscatter time-series, and correlates with both optical satellite images (Sentinel-2A and Landsat 8) and equilibrium line altitudes derived from in situ surface mass balance data. In the second application scenario, time-series representation of glacier facies corresponding to SAR glacier zones shows potential for a more accurate delineation of the zones and how they change in time. The third application scenario investigates the firn evolution using dense SAR backscatter time-series together with a coupled energy balance and multi-layer firn model. We find strong correlation between backscatter signals with both the modeled firn air-content and modeled wetness in the firn. In the fourth application scenario, we highlight how winter rain events can be detected in SAR time-series, revealing important information about the area extent of internal accumulation. Finally, in the last application scenario, averaged summer SAR images were found to have potential in assisting the process of mapping glaciers outlines, especially in the presence of seasonal snow. Altogether we present examples of how to map glaciers and to further understand glaciological processes using the existing and future massive amount of multi-sensor time-series data. Our results reveal the potential of satellite imagery for automatically derived products as important input in modeling assessments and glacier change analysis.


Author(s):  
Sibo Cheng ◽  
Mingming Qiu

AbstractData assimilation techniques are widely used to predict complex dynamical systems with uncertainties, based on time-series observation data. Error covariance matrices modeling is an important element in data assimilation algorithms which can considerably impact the forecasting accuracy. The estimation of these covariances, which usually relies on empirical assumptions and physical constraints, is often imprecise and computationally expensive, especially for systems of large dimensions. In this work, we propose a data-driven approach based on long short term memory (LSTM) recurrent neural networks (RNN) to improve both the accuracy and the efficiency of observation covariance specification in data assimilation for dynamical systems. Learning the covariance matrix from observed/simulated time-series data, the proposed approach does not require any knowledge or assumption about prior error distribution, unlike classical posterior tuning methods. We have compared the novel approach with two state-of-the-art covariance tuning algorithms, namely DI01 and D05, first in a Lorenz dynamical system and then in a 2D shallow water twin experiments framework with different covariance parameterization using ensemble assimilation. This novel method shows significant advantages in observation covariance specification, assimilation accuracy, and computational efficiency.


2021 ◽  
Author(s):  
Eberhard Voit ◽  
Jacob Davis ◽  
Daniel Olivenca

Abstract For close to a century, Lotka-Volterra (LV) models have been used to investigate interactions among populations of different species. For a few species, these investigations are straightforward. However, with the arrival of large and complex microbiomes, unprecedently rich data have become available and await analysis. In particular, these data require us to ask which microbial populations of a mixed community affect other populations, whether these influences are activating or inhibiting and how the interactions change over time. Here we present two new inference strategies for interaction parameters that are based on a new algebraic LV inference (ALVI) method. One strategy uses different survivor profiles of communities grown under similar conditions, while the other pertains to time series data. In addition, we address the question of whether observation data are compliant with the LV structure or require a richer modeling format.


Sign in / Sign up

Export Citation Format

Share Document